The Role
As a Senior Manager, Customer Operations Analyst, you will bring valuable data insights to the Customer Team. You will learn about Bloomerang's business operations, product adoption and financial reporting to identify trends, opportunities and challenges that we need to address, while bringing strategic recommendations. Additionally, you will be responsible for data visualization and reporting packaging.
What You Will Do
- Translate complex data sets into clear and compelling visualizations that facilitate data-driven decision-making
- Develop and maintain a robust reporting infrastructure to meet the needs of various departments within the organization
- Design, develop, and maintain reports that highlight key trends and patterns within relevant datasets
- Create data-driven strategic recommendations for the business
What You Need to Succeed
- Proven business financial acumen
- Understanding of data systems
- Proven expertise in data visualization
- Proficiency in data analysis tools (Excel, SQL, Tableau, or Power BI)
- Experience working with customer data
- Financial or consulting background
- Strategic thinking with the ability to create actionable insights

Compensation
The salary range for this position is: $123,500 - $167,500. You may also be eligible for a discretionary bonus. Actual compensation within the range will be dependent on your skills, experience, qualifications, and location, as well as applicable employment laws.
Location
This is a permanent, full-time, fully remote position. Employees living in Indianapolis, IN are welcome to work from our company headquarters. We do not offer Visa sponsorship or relocation assistance at this time.
